Вход • Регистрация

Импорт CSV

  • 24 января 2012 г.
  • Как передать посредством CSV товар с одинаковым id в разные категории, товара много 8000поз, вручную цеплять, офигенная автоматизация магазина, раба нужно для обновления?
    Нужно реализовать:
    Отправляю товары с id в одну категорию
    Отправляю товары с этим же id в другую,
    Товар должен приниматься во всех каталогах (сейчас либо туда, либо сюда)
    При ручном вводе реализовано: стоит галочка в Товарах дополнительно категория
    • 27 января 2012 г.
    • Так, это похоже на баг. Значит, Вы говорите, что если у товара стоит галка "Доп.категории" и указаны несколько категорий, он в них не передается? Т.е. по смыслу нужно, чтобы один товар с одинаковым id размножился в одинаковые строчки в csv, отличающиеся только категориями?
      • 11 февраля 2012 г.
      • Ладно, это реализовал, плюс картинки :)
        Скажите, а интеграция с 1С по импорту-экспорту думается? Это была бы заявка на "оскара" в номинации цена-функционал-удобство.
  • 30 января 2012 г.
  • Как импортировать товары, если в описании есть ;?
    • 31 января 2012 г.
    • Ну как, как. Варианта два. Либо подчистить в csv ;, либо использовать другой разделитель в скрипте, например # или |.
      Вообще, это вопрос к формату csv.
      • 31 января 2012 г.
      • экранизации нет? иногда ещё кавычки попадаютя
        • 31 января 2012 г.
        • А я точно не знаю, надо Диму Селезнева пригласить, он гуру в импорте и его настройках.
          • 31 января 2012 г.
          • Было бы неплохо :) Ещё в описании есть переводы строк
            • 02 февраля 2012 г.
            • Я своих клиентов специально заставлял удалять спец символ. Конечно предварительно договорившись о том какой я могу использовать в качестве разделителя. Переносы надо заменять на " " для этого я предварительно перед тем как заливать конвертировал прайс заказчика к стандартному виду CSV. Конвертор разумется писал сам.
  • 14 мая 2012 г.
  • Добрался до картинок.
    Неполучается автоматом подгрузить картинки к категориям. Кто нибудь пробовал?
    где путь к папке с картинками
    Код
    userfiles/logocompan/

    добавил поле 'pik' с типом "Имена изображений для товаров"
    в файле .csv в соответствующем поле записано имя файла
    • 15 мая 2012 г.
    • Мы делали так: рядом с файлом импорта лежала папка img, в которой одна папка фотографии одного товара, название папки совпадало с названием товара(хорошо-бы артикул или айдишник, но клиент такую базу предоставил). В папке было несколько изображений, все они ресайзились и копировались в папку shop, ну и соответсвенно инсерт в базу.
      Правда нам пришлось писать полностбю свой импорт, т.к. клиент дал базу в формате товар–столбец, а товар-строка.
      Парсили xls с помощью библиотеки phpexelreader(вроде так называлась)
      • 17 мая 2012 г.
      • Вопрос собственно в другом был. В 5.0 реализована загрузка картинок при импорте. Интересует момент касаемый загрузки картинок для категорий. У меня не получилось. Вопрос - работает оно для категорий или только для товаров?
        • 19 мая 2012 г.
        • Цитата
          В 5.0 реализована загрузка картинок при импорте.


          как это я проглядел....
  • 17 мая 2012 г.
  • А кто нибудь пробовал импортировать доп параметры типа выпадающий список значения которых строки. Никак не получается. Думаю конфликт кодировок Импортируемый csv файл должен быть в win1251 а всё работает в UTF8. Очень неудобно каждый раз перед заливом сохранять в 1251. Работаю под никсами с UTF8 по умолчанию.
    • 17 мая 2012 г.
    • Ещё раз всё проверил и перезалил, всё получилось в CSV файле должно быть записано само значение как оно выглядит на странице товара например: "дерево", "алюминий", "пластик" ... без кавычек.
  • 18 мая 2012 г.
  • Ещё вопрос касаемо импорта. Залил каталоги - залил товар. На сайте всё хорошо отображается. Затем взял следующий прайс дозалил товары, категории добавились, товары тоже добавились, но те товары, что были в пред идущем прайсе исчезли. Из админки их видно нормально в каждом стоит галочка отображать на сайте. Но по какойто причине они не отображаются.
    У кого нибудь была такая проблема?
    • 18 мая 2012 г. , редакция: 18 мая 2012 г.
    • Возможная причина, при повторном добавлении прайса без дублей (только новых пунктов) некорректно записываются значения в поле count_children в таблицу shop_category. Значение равно количеству присутствующих элементов в текущем файле импорта а не фактическому.

      Догадки подтвердились. Склеил 2 файла импорта категорий и вуаля - всё заработало как надо.
      Добавлю 'жука'.
  • 11 июня 2012 г.
  • Подскажите, как сделать импорт если цена на товар в зависимости от дополнительной характеристики разная? Например есть диск и в зависимости от радиуса на него разная цена.
    • 12 июня 2012 г.
    • Интересный вопрос. Для того чтобы вот не попадать на такие грабли я сделал у себя так категория товара "Диск", а товар это уже его разновидности. "Диск 13" = 700руб. "Диск 14" = 800руб. "Диск 15" = 1000руб.
      Но я попал на другие грабли, импорт картинок для категорий не предусмотрен надо заливать их руками.
  • 31 октября 2012 г.
  • подскажите, при импорте товара некорректно отображается цена, если присутствуют копейки. разделитель целой частисистема ставит после всех цифр и добавляет нули. в каком формате в CSV файле делить цену на целую и дробную часть?
  • 31 октября 2012 г.
  • Походу разработчики забывают свою цмс. Юзаю данную цмс вроде все нравится. Но каждый раз при обнаружении, мелких глюков, возникает ощущение, что ребятам наплевать на всех. О цмс узнал из forum.searchengines. Почему выпускают сырые сборки? Разве нельзя нанять хороших кодеров и платить им достойную зп. Ведь пройдет время, количество проданных лицензий увеличится, а штат все в своем репертуаре. Ребятам нужно задуматься, почему на cmsmagazine, такие рейтинги. Там продукты стоят дороже, и продаются в 100 раз больше. Потому что, фирмы вкладывают в свою цмс деньги и как результат, колосальные прибыли. Юзал дорогие движки,находить глюки не представлялось возможности. Там за это увольняют. ИМхО
    • 31 октября 2012 г.
    • Ошибки, они, в каждом продукте встречаются, в том числе в дорогих CMS.
      Радует то, что техподдержка оперативно реагирует и закрывает баги.
      • 31 октября 2012 г.
      • Вообще-то техподдержка не закрывает баги, а помогает советами насколько я знаю.
        Если есть баг, то они советуют написать об этом тут в форуме в соответствующем разделе.
        А здесь речь не об ошибках вроде, а об откровенной халтуре.
        Я ещё не хочу тут вываливать что накипело, а то ещё снова пострадаю здесь.
        Если буду писать, то в теме Дмитрия на форуме сёрча.
        • 31 октября 2012 г. , редакция: 31 октября 2012 г.
        • Цитата
          Если есть баг, то они советуют написать об этом тут в форуме в соответствующем разделе.
          Вы чего плетёте-то, Артур?
          • 31 октября 2012 г.
          • Если есть баг, то говорят чтобы обращался в "багтракер": /wishlist/
            Разве не так "плету"?
            • 31 октября 2012 г.
            • А при чем тут багтрек и форум??? Техподдержка никогда не отправляет на форум.
    • 31 октября 2012 г.
    • Цитата
      Походу разработчики забывают свою цмс
      Друзья, давайте не будем флудить в конкретных темах и разводить холивары. Хотите нам пространственно кости перемыть, создавайте темы в разделе "Обо всем".
      Если есть мелкие глюки, либо задавайте вопросы в техподдержку (может выяснится, что это не глюки, а просто "не так поняли", как это часто бывает), либо пишите в багтрек.
  • 31 октября 2012 г.
  • Всё это горько ...
    • 31 октября 2012 г.
    • У Вас последние полгода святая миссия поучаствовать во всех темах, где скандал, интриги, оскорбления и критика как других участников, так и нас?
      • 31 октября 2012 г.
      • Раз пошла такая пьянка : ))

        напишу сюда а не в саппорт.

        Виталий, а вот смотрите, это только я так вижу или все?

        http://take.ms/1ld

        Суть в том что сообщение от BeBrain висит вне тем. И нельзя ни открыть тему с его сообщением ни ответить.
        • 31 октября 2012 г.
        • Если вопрос чисто технический, я отвечу. Азат BeBrain создал эту тему, затем удалил свои сообщения из нее. Тема без сообщений в списке тем не показывается. Но кротыши-уведомления всем разлетелись и исчезнут через 5 дней (по-моему, такой у нас стоит период старости уведомлений). Если Вы про исчезнувшую тему в принципе, то мы ее не удаляли, а сам автор. Можете запросить комментарии BeBrain по этому поводу
      • 31 октября 2012 г. , редакция: 31 октября 2012 г.
      • А вас нельзя критиковать?
        Подумайте сами, если бы всё так было хорошо, то зачем мне вас критиковать или делать замечания?
        Подумайте даже вот о чём - почему я даже на халяву сейчас не хочу взять ваш движок в обмен на размещение моего сайта как вашего партнёра в http://www.cmsmagazine.ru/ ?
        И почему я теперь осваиваю другой движок - MODX?
        Ясно почему это всё происходит.
        Либо я идиот, либо серьёзно недоволен качеством вашего движка и вашим отношением к партнёрам.
        Может ещё какой вариант?
        Даже уже BeBrain психанул на вас, хотя и сам он тот ещё ...

        Но я не только плохо о вас, но и хорошо.
        Я голосовал за вас.
        И сейчас могу сказать, что админка у вас очень удобная, очень!
        • 31 октября 2012 г.
        • Цитата
          Подумайте сами, если бы всё так было хорошо, то зачем мне вас критиковать или делать замечания?
          Артур, подумайте сами, что Вы тут делаете, если только критикуете, и не используете ни движок, ни заказы не берете, а вообще работаете на другом движке? Может забросите тогда свой этот аккаунт и избавите себя от нас?
          • 31 октября 2012 г.
          • Я сюда захожу для того, чтобы быть в курсе событий. Потому-что меня пока ещё волнует тема вашего движка - я прилично моего времени на него потратил.
            • 31 октября 2012 г. , редакция: 31 октября 2012 г.
            • Покажете пару работ на нашем движке? Так сказать, убедиться, что время потрачено было не зря
              • 31 октября 2012 г. , редакция: 01 ноября 2012 г.
              • При чём тут именно работы?
                Вы хотя бы посмотрите в разделе тех. поддержки мои вопросы - они начинаются с 26 декабря 2010 года. Из этого какой можно сделать вывод? Я вплотную занимался и работал с вашим движком и тратил на его освоение моё время и силы. Хотя бы так! Разве нет?
                А работ у меня на вашем двиге совсем мало сейчас.
  • 31 октября 2012 г.
  • Справедливости ради, саппорт здесь быстрый и адекватный. Недавно начал делать магазин на дургом движке, столкнулся с откровенным глюком. Написал в тамошний саппорт. Ответ ждат около двух недель. Ответ был в стиле - "сделайте по-другому". Но сделать по другому означало сделать не так как задумано и не так как заявлено в описании самого движка. В итоге сказали что это не глюк а "фича" и что если нужны изменения, можете мол оплатить тогда сделаем.

    зы. на 5.1 еще ни одного сайта не делал. Побаиваюсь пока. делаю еще на 5.0 : ))
    • 31 октября 2012 г.
    • Цитата
      Справедливости ради, саппорт здесь быстрый и адекватный.


      Вот только не нужно об адекватности говорить.
      Поверь, всё порой бывает очень неадекватно.
      А отвечают действительно как правило в течении суток, да!
  • 31 октября 2012 г.
  • Короче, завтра я тут поудаляю все сообщения, не относящиеся к теме "Импорт CSV". А кое-кого самого недовольного вообще забаню
    Есть желание пофлудить - идите в "Обо всем", еще раз предлагаю и даже уже настаиваю
    • 31 октября 2012 г.
    • Насчёт забанить я не сомневаюсь.
      Даже не будет сюрпризом, если лишите лично меня моих лицензий - это от вас вполне можно ожидать после того, как тех. поддержка лишила меня статуса партнёра, чтобы попугать. Я ещё об этом не писал на форуме Сёрча но могу там всё рассказать, как тут обходятся с партнёрами.
      • 31 октября 2012 г.
      • Какой, кстати, ник у Вас на серче сейчас? А то на моей памяти Ваших клонов штук 10 забанили. И насколько мне известно, как только кто-нибудь из модераторов узнает, что за каким-либо ником на Серче стоите Вы, Артур, его тут же забанят
        • 31 октября 2012 г.
        • И что из этого следует?
          Ну, забанят, и что из этого?
          Я ведь всё равно могу рассказать там всё что захочу.

          Банят ведь не за проступок или косяк, а просто из-за того, что людям порой очень не хочется, чтобы публично о них говорили правду --- это вредит их репутации. Но ведь в первую очередь они сами и виноваты, а не их обличитель.
          • 31 октября 2012 г.
          • К примеру меня там однажды забанили за то, что я возмутился тем, что на сёрче кто-то НАС ВСЕХ поздравил с пасхой! С какой стати этот человек поздравил меня с их сектантским мракобесовским праздником! Я конечно возмутился. А меня забанили за это.
          • 31 октября 2012 г.
          • А Серч-то перед Вами в чем провинился? За какую правду Вас там банят постоянно?
            • 31 октября 2012 г.
            • Модератор один видать сильно обиделся на меня. Может сразу несколько модераторов.
              Только могу сказать, что однажды забанили вообще НИ ЗА ЧТО --- просто не разобрались в деле и забанили. Вот после таких банов конечно неприятно. Чтобы вам лучше понять меня, Виталий, вот вам аналогия --- вы идёте по улице вечером, к вам подходят и просят закурить. Вы даёте сигарету. Просят прикурить, Вы даёте зажигалку. Вас спрашивают --- а почему вы обидели мою подругу? И сразу бьют в лицо кулаком и убегают.

              Вам разве будет приятно от такой непонятки. Вы и девушку эту не видали в своей жизни.

              Вот так бывает тоже :)

Новости

  • 18 июня
  • В сборке большое обновление demo-шаблона, дополнительная защита от спама, улучшение YML-импорта и еще много важного и интересного.
  • 24 апреля
  • В новой сборке совершили революцию в структурировании кастомизированной информации в шаблонах, добавили авторегистрацию пользователей, усовершенствовали защиту от спама, актуализировали накопительную скидку, а также улучшили производительность и стабильность работы системы.
  • 12 января
  • После выхода сборки 7.1 мы выпустили уже три патча, в каждом из которых улучшаем административную часть сайта. Сборка DIAFAN.CMS 7.1.3 уже доступна к установке. 

Форум